一个进程里只有一个线程,我们称之为单线程爬虫。单线程爬虫每次只访问一个页面,不能充分利用电脑的网络带宽。一个页面最多也就几百KB,所以爬虫在爬取一个页面的时候,多出来的网速就浪费掉了。 而如果我们可以让爬虫同时访问10个页面,就相当于我们的爬取速度提高了10倍。这个时候就需要使用多线程技术了。 这里 ...
分类:
编程语言 时间:
2018-09-01 22:54:04
收藏:
0 评论:
0 赞:
0 阅读:
169
本次试验基于随笔《KVM网络虚拟化之br0搭建》,请先完成网桥的搭建 1、安装虚拟化服务 2、测试服务是否安装成功 3、编写 xml 配置文件创建虚拟机 4、运行虚拟机文件并启动 5、测试系统是否启动成功 ...
分类:
其他 时间:
2018-09-01 22:53:38
收藏:
0 评论:
0 赞:
0 阅读:
233
【原文】https://www.toutiao.com/i6592813624689951239/ 概述 ⊙TCP/IP是个协议组,可分为三个层次:网络层、传输层和应用层。 在网络层有IP协议、ICMP协议、ARP协议、RARP协议和BOOTP协议。 在传输层中有TCP协议与UDP协议。 在应用层有... ...
分类:
Web开发 时间:
2018-09-01 22:53:15
收藏:
0 评论:
0 赞:
0 阅读:
239
基于人为来约束: 即人为主动抛出异常 class BaseMessage(object): def send(self,x1): """ 必须继承BaseMessage,然后其中必须编写send方法。用于完成具体业务逻辑。 """ raise NotImplementedError(".send() ...
分类:
编程语言 时间:
2018-09-01 22:52:50
收藏:
0 评论:
0 赞:
0 阅读:
158
using System.IO; using iTextSharp.text; using iTextSharp.text.pdf; class Program { static void Main(string[] args) { using (Stream inputPdfStream = ne ...
分类:
其他 时间:
2018-09-01 22:52:11
收藏:
0 评论:
0 赞:
0 阅读:
342
传送门 练习 只是一个最小生成树的水题,拿来练练模板 AC代码: 再附上最小生成树纯模板: ...
分类:
其他 时间:
2018-09-01 22:51:55
收藏:
0 评论:
0 赞:
0 阅读:
176
题意: 给定两个数n和m,求在$[1,2^n)$范围内包含至少两个相同数的概率。 思路: 其实也挺好想的,我们首先推出概率: $A(2^n,m)/2^{nm}$ 然后化简,考虑一个结论: 对于任意的$x$,$110^6+3$时,乘积中必然有一项是$m$,那么结果一定为0. 搞定! ...
分类:
其他 时间:
2018-09-01 22:51:22
收藏:
0 评论:
0 赞:
0 阅读:
195
首先看我们没有修改前的WSDL内容 此时服务端的类 修改后的 注解如下 1 package com.xiaostudy; 2 3 import javax.jws.WebMethod; 4 import javax.jws.WebParam; 5 import javax.jws.WebResult ...
分类:
Web开发 时间:
2018-09-01 22:50:48
收藏:
0 评论:
0 赞:
0 阅读:
318
MongoDB的复制集是一个主从复制模式 又具有故障转移的集群,任何成员都有可能是master,当master挂掉用会很快的重新选举一个节点来充当master。 复制集中的组成主要成员 Primary数据读写 master节点 Secondary备份Primary的数据 默认设置下 不可读 不可写 ...
分类:
数据库技术 时间:
2018-09-01 22:49:42
收藏:
0 评论:
0 赞:
0 阅读:
184
【转】https://www.toutiao.com/i6592556686068679182/ 首先了解一次完整的HTTP请求到响应的过程需要的步骤: 1. 域名解析 2. 发起TCP的3次握手 3. 建立TCP连接后发起http请求 4. 服务器端响应http请求,浏览器得到html代码 5. ... ...
分类:
Web开发 时间:
2018-09-01 22:49:15
收藏:
0 评论:
0 赞:
0 阅读:
181
诶,比赛时差一点就debug出来了 ...
分类:
其他 时间:
2018-09-01 22:48:57
收藏:
0 评论:
0 赞:
0 阅读:
402
原本想在博客园中添加自己的导航栏,摸索一番后才发现,博客园没有提供添加自己导航栏的功能。要是能自己写js来添加应该也是可以的,于是申请了js权限,申请了好多次都不通过,~~o(>_<)o ~~,今天终于审核通过了,自己尝试来添加导航。 准备导航栏js 我自己写了一个简单的jquery插件来添加或者移 ...
分类:
其他 时间:
2018-09-01 22:48:42
收藏:
0 评论:
0 赞:
0 阅读:
139
题意:给你n个点,m条边的有向带权图,然后你每次可以选<=k条边的边权变成0,问你1到n的最短路; 解题思路:这道题基本上就是原题了呀,bzoj2763(无向图),解法就是拆点跑分层的最短路,比如这道题,你用了一次变为0,就相当于进入了下一个层次; 我们把每个点都拆成k个层次点,每个相同层次的点按输 ...
分类:
其他 时间:
2018-09-01 22:48:03
收藏:
0 评论:
0 赞:
0 阅读:
248
实例19:判断正整数n的d进制表示形式是否是回文数(顺着看和倒着看相同的数)。 主要思路: 一种方法:将正整数n数转换成d进制的数,逐个比较首尾对应数字,判断是否为回文数。 另一种方法:将正整数n数转换成d进制的数,将低位数当做高位数,转换成正整数判断与原来的数是否相等。 书中采用的是第二种方法,下 ...
分类:
编程语言 时间:
2018-09-01 22:47:36
收藏:
0 评论:
0 赞:
0 阅读:
118
一基础介绍: 接口: API:应用程序编程接口(功能实现的接口) GUI:图形用户界面(前端调用的接口) DUBBO:远程调用接口(使用第三方接口,不占用服务器的资源) 1、什么是接口测试 特指脱离页面呈现,脱离页面调用是否正确,官方解释是主要用于检测外部系统与系统之间以及内部各个子系统之间的交互点 ...
分类:
其他 时间:
2018-09-01 22:47:08
收藏:
0 评论:
0 赞:
0 阅读:
228
211606379 ,我是王熙航,我的爱好是听音乐,额。。。当然是好听的音乐,喜欢二堂的阿兴瓦罐,老板人好,菜也不贵又好吃,充实的生活是我向往的。 想当年让我想学习软件工程的原因就是感觉自己对计算机的了解很透彻应该学起来还可以,而且工资还挺高。过去两年的课程我自己觉得有很多不必要的课程,与我本身认为 ...
分类:
其他 时间:
2018-09-01 22:46:46
收藏:
0 评论:
0 赞:
0 阅读:
172
平台:jz2440 作者:庄泽彬(欢迎转载,请注明作者) 说明:韦东山一期视频学习笔记 交叉编译工具:arm-linux-gcc (GCC) 3.4.5 PC环境:ubuntu16.04 一、移植madplay到jz2440需要的安装包: 二、解压相关的安装包 先看我们的工作目录下面现在有什么文件: ...
分类:
其他 时间:
2018-09-01 22:46:14
收藏:
0 评论:
0 赞:
0 阅读:
357
https://www.sczyh30.com/posts/Java/java-reflection-1/#3、创建实例 Fruit.java Apple.java Orange.java MyRun.java ...
分类:
编程语言 时间:
2018-09-01 22:45:59
收藏:
0 评论:
0 赞:
0 阅读:
168
使用微信打开网址时,无法在微信内打开app的下载链接。网上流传的各种微信打开下载链接,微信已更新基本失效,下面分享目前还可用的方案。 解决方案:弹出一个遮罩,提示用户在浏览器中打开进行下载或者是打开网页 在微信/QQ中打开链接,判断如果是在微信/QQ中打开的,直接弹出一个遮罩,提示用户在浏览器中打开 ...
分类:
微信 时间:
2018-09-01 22:45:32
收藏:
0 评论:
0 赞:
0 阅读:
620
数据库当前字符集为AL32UTF8,若打算将字符集更换为ZHS16GBK,执行如下命令: "ALTER DATABASE NATIONAL CHARACTER SET INTERNAL_USE ZHS16GBK" 可以达到预期目标吗? 我们通过一个实验来看一看,执行上述命令,在数据库层面到底发生了什 ...
分类:
数据库技术 时间:
2018-09-01 22:44:37
收藏:
0 评论:
0 赞:
0 阅读:
304